ATF, CVTF and DCTF: Supporting Different Vehicle Transmission Systems
Different transmission structures require different fluid solutions.
Automatic Transmission Fluid (ATF) is designed for vehicles equipped with automatic transmissions. Modern ATF products function not only as lubricants but also as hydraulic fluids for transmission control systems and torque converters.
CVT Fluid (CVTF) is developed specifically for continuously variable transmissions. Compared with traditional automatic transmissions, CVT systems require different fluid characteristics, including specific friction performance and flow behavior. Therefore, CVTF cannot simply replace conventional ATF products.
Dual-Clutch Transmission Fluid (DCTF) is designed for dual-clutch transmission systems, which combine automatic shifting technology with mechanical transmission structures. Due to their complex internal design, DCT systems require fluids that support both gear lubrication and hydraulic control functions.

Synthetic Transmission Fluids Become a Key Aftermarket Product Trend
Synthetic transmission fluids are becoming an important direction in the automotive aftermarket as vehicle performance requirements continue to increase.
High-quality transmission fluids require balanced characteristics, including suitable viscosity, thermal oxidation stability, anti-foam performance, wear protection, and proper friction characteristics.
Compatibility with rubber sealing materials inside the transmission system is also an important consideration for maintaining stable long-term operation.
